SOLVEIG   (Laffin 2020)  50" tall, 8" bloom, 6-way branching, 30 buds, Dor, Midseason

                   $60 DF

SOLVEIG (pronounced "soul-vague") is a Scandinavian word meaning "bright sunshine". 

SOLVEIG is a  large-flowered, rich buttery  gold.  Though beautiful in its own right as a flower, its claim to fame is its KILLER scapes! They are tall and strong, never leaning, even though it is 50" tall and has many large flowers at once.  Excellent branching, and flowers presented nicely.  A cross of an unregistered Olallie behemoth informally called Vt Ping, and Judy Davisson's amazing WIGGLY PIGGLY.  Very strong, totally impervious to harsh winters, it provides a nice bright tall splash of warm color.  Excellent with 2020's even taller IMHOTEP. Fertile both ways.
